**AI-7: Tighten gateway rate limits.** The Kestrelgate API gateway allowed burst traffic past the intended per-client cap during the incident, overloading downstream billing workers. On-call must lower the burst multiplier to 2x, enable per-route limits on `/export`, and verify rejection metrics appear in the dashboard. Owner: on-call rotation, due next cycle. Configuration steps are documented here.

dashboard of yagep-tajop = https://jira.tolvaqsys.internal/browse/pages/pages/browse

Handover: Torvan → Ilse, re: Pulsegrid websocket reconnect bug. The client retries with a fixed 500ms interval, flooding the gateway after regional failovers; I've added jittered exponential backoff behind the flag ws_backoff_v2. Security note: reconnect tokens were being reused past expiry — the fix forces re-auth on every third attempt. Session replay logs are scrubbed. To unlock the staging vault for verification, use the recovery passphrase below.

vault phrase of yaduf-yajop = lamath-kelix-aldion-zorius-ulaox-eliax-gorox-norok-fenael-fenath-julael-pelius-belius-druion

# InkLedger Environments

InkLedger, our PDF invoice renderer, runs in three environments: dev, staging, and production. Each environment has its own font cache, template bucket, and render queue. New team members should verify staging parity before promoting any template change. Please read each setting carefully before editing anything. The staging environment currently uses the following configuration values.

deployment values, yadup-tajof:
oliath:
  log_level: debug
  metrics_host: metrics.oliath.zemvarlabs.internal
  pool_size: 4